We are seeking a proactive and highly organized technical professional to join our team in Portsmouth, NH, as a Biotechnologist II. This specialized role is designed for a candidate with a traditional cGMP biomanufacturing background who wants to focus on the operational staging, material lifecycle management, and equipment readiness that makes production possible. Operating under general supervision, you will ensure that the production suites have a flawless, continuous supply of materials—including single-use bioreactors, specialized raw materials, and processing consumables.

While your primary mandate is logistical readiness and material flow, you will maintain the technical baseline necessary to jump onto the manufacturing floor and support production operations directly when campaigns reach full-scale execution.

What you’ll do:
  • Material & Equipment Staging: Lead the technical coordination, staging, and movement of all process-critical materials, consumables, and equipment (including single-use bioreactor assemblies and hardware) to prevent floor delays.

  • Re-usable Parts Management :
    Facilitate management of reusable parts include use of the parts washer and autoclave where applicable.

  • Weigh & Dispense :
    Support production of media and buffers by weighing components to be used in media/buffer formulation.

  • Suite Readiness & On-Time Delivery: Support the development and execution of robust suite readiness checklists, ensuring manufacturing teams are fully set up for flawless campaign execution.

  • Cross-Functional Procurement Tracking: Partner with internal supply chain and materials specialists to track purchase requisitions, manage BOM inventories, and monitor deliveries against strict project metrics.

  • Technical Transfer Operational Support: Provide crucial operational and material-flow support during tech transfer milestones, including facility water runs, particle runs, and engineering runs.

  • Documentation Compliance: Author, review, and execute GMP documentation—including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), Work Instructions (WIs), and material tracking sheets—ensuring total GDP compliance.

  • Direct Manufacturing Assistance: Maintain processing proficiency across core unit operations (e.g., cell growth, harvest, or fill/finish) to seamlessly jump in and directly assist manufacturing teams on the floor as production demand dictates.

  • Quality & EHS Alignment: Manage daily tasks in strict compliance with site safety objectives and cGMP guidelines, actively participating in room clearance, facility sanitization, and the resolution of material-related deviations.
